Overview

If you want to understand how wins are built in this slot, this Thai Flower symbols guide covers the full reel set from the lowest card ranks to the game's most valuable themed icons. It is designed to help UK players quickly see which symbols matter most and how the paytable is structured.

Thai Flower uses a familiar symbol mix: standard playing-card royals for smaller payouts, a range of Thai-inspired premium images for stronger returns, and one pink lotus that doubles as both the Thai Flower wild symbol and Thai Flower scatter symbol. That dual role is the key to how the game creates both regular wins and bonus access.

Lotus Wild and Scatter in Thai Flower

The pink lotus as the wild

The pink lotus is the main special icon in the game and serves as the Thai Flower wild symbol. Its core job is to substitute for standard pay symbols to help complete winning combinations across active paylines.

This matters most when it lands alongside premium icons. A wild filling a gap in a line of elephants, Thai women or temples can turn an average spin into a stronger payout. It does not normally replace every type of symbol, though, so players should always check the in-game help screen for the exact rules in the casino version they are playing.

The pink lotus as the scatter

The same lotus also works as the Thai Flower scatter symbol, which is what makes it the most important icon on the reels. Instead of only helping with line wins, it can also unlock the slot's bonus feature.

In many versions of Thai Flower, 3 lotus symbols trigger free spins, with some sources noting that they must appear on reels 1, 3 and 5. If you are playing a specific UK casino version, the in-game paytable should always be treated as the final authority, especially where reel-position requirements are concerned.

Premium Thai Flower Symbols and Their Values

Above the card symbols, Thai Flower moves into its themed premium set. Naming can vary slightly between casino reviews and slot databases, but the artwork generally follows the same hierarchy.

Premium symbolAlternative naming used on some sitesRelative value
Thai womanThai ladyHighest-paying symbol
ElephantVery high
TempleMansion / palaceHigh
Long-tail boatCanoeMid-high
Gold potGolden bowl / urnMid-high

The Thai woman is widely listed as the top icon in the game and delivers the biggest standard paytable prize for five of a kind. Just below it sits the elephant, another strong-paying symbol that can produce valuable line wins, especially when supported by the lotus wild.

The middle of the premium ladder typically includes the temple or palace-style building, followed by the long-tail boat and a gold vessel icon that may be labelled as a pot, bowl or urn depending on the source. Even with these naming differences, the ranking remains broadly consistent: human character first, animal next, then location and object symbols underneath.

For players comparing Thai Flower symbol values, this structure is the most important takeaway. The game rewards themed symbols far more generously than card ranks, so premium combinations are where the better base-game returns come from.

How to Read the Thai Flower Paytable

The Thai Flower paytable is straightforward once you know what it is showing. Each listed amount is a multiplier of your line bet, not a fixed pound value. So if a symbol pays 20x and your line bet is £0.20, that combination would return £4.

Paytable ruleWhat it means
Values are shown in bet multipliersWins scale with your stake
More matching symbols pay more5 of a kind beats 4, and 4 beats 3
Premium icons outrank card symbolsThemed symbols return bigger prizes
Wilds help complete linesThey support wins but do not change listed symbol values

This format is standard for the slot and makes it easy to compare symbols directly. Card ranks occupy the bottom of the table, premium Thai-themed icons sit above them, and the lotus is separated out because of its special functions.

How the Wild Improves Winning Lines

Because the lotus substitutes for standard symbols, it can significantly improve the value of a spin. If you land two premium symbols and a wild on the same payline, that lotus may complete the combination and award a payout that would otherwise be missed.

This is especially useful on the higher-value icons. A wild helping form a Thai woman or elephant line is naturally more valuable than one assisting a row of 10s or Js. Even so, the wild does not rewrite the paytable itself; it simply helps you access the listed symbol wins more often.

How the Scatter Activates Free Spins

As the Thai Flower scatter symbol, the lotus has a second job beyond line substitution. Landing the required number of these symbols activates the bonus feature, typically 3 lotus scatters for free spins.

Some versions specify that the lotus must appear on reels 1, 3 and 5 to trigger the feature. Others may present the rule more generally inside the game help. Either way, this is one part of the slot where it pays to check the exact paytable screen before you play, as the casino's live version is the one that counts.
